Rules of electrical wiring in a wooden building

  • The first thing that is done with electrical work is the installation of the supply cable. It is conducted from the power line supports to the distribution board on the house. The laying of the cable can be done by air, or it can be through an underground trench. The air way is economically more profitable and easy to perform. To build an overhead power transmission line, a self-supporting wire is used, the SIP brand, with a different cross-section and stranded, depending on the phase of which capacity and in what quantity are allocated. In addition, we will need fastening clamps, anchors and other equipment. The downside of this method of supplying energy to the house is a violation of the external aesthetics of the residential complex, the cable can be damaged as a result of weather conditions or tree branches. If an underground wiring is made in a wooden house, an armored cable is required, which is immersed in a trench not less than 0.8 meters deep, previously covered with sand by 20 cm high. On top of the cable should be poured a sand cushion of the same thickness. Then the trench falls asleep, placing special marks, so that no excavations are carried out on that site. And the cable is connected to the switchboard, where the electricity is distributed to all the consumer points of the building.
  • Internal wiring in a wooden house can also be two-type - open, that is waybill, and hidden. The installation of the one and the other requires certain skills and has its positive and negative sides. Before deciding which one to use in your home, the landlord must consider how much each species will fit the design of the room, what additional costs will be required.

Hidden Posting

The hidden wiring in the wooden house is laid in the elements of the building itself: inside the floors, under the wall or ceiling cover, etc. Wires are placed in special metal pipes.

The advantage of hidden wiring - it does not violate the design of the room, does not spoil the appearance. On the other hand, this project is more time consuming and expensive. The main power lines are distributed around the house before the floors and ceilings are sewn. The supply to the outlets, switches, lighting sources is done on vertical gutters made in the walls. In order not to spoil the walls covered with panels covered with paint, wallpaper, etc., do not disturb the created interior, the owner of the house needs to determine in advance where exactly stationary electric appliances and other energy consumers will be located. When the distribution plan is ready, you can start drilling the walls for trimming the technological holes for electrical wires. All wires, splicing connections are placed in metal boxes or immediately into sockets or switches. In the places of installation of the sockets in the wall openings are cut for the jaws to insert the outlet and switch mechanisms.

Open posting

Open wiring in a wooden house is done on the external surface of walls, ceilings or floors. It is considered the easiest to install and cheap in material terms. Its most elementary option is the overhead installation of electrical wiring. It is made of non-combustible PVC cables in special channels, boxes, wires can be hid in metal hoses and other insulating devices, or maybe simply a cable in a shell of non-combustible materials with special fasteners.

Non-combustible PVC boxes for installation of electric lines are used if the walls of the house are made of wooden beams, rounded logs, if they are lined with lining and other finishing material. The box is made of solid, light or brown colors. The cables passing through the walls are enclosed in metal sleeves.

Another way - wiring in a wooden house in the open way is made of a retro cable with insulators. Such cables are most suitable for houses made of round logs. Also, open wiring is done on the brackets.
